Introduction: Poor proprioception and imbalance between quadriceps and hamstrings have been suggested as causes for anterior knee pain. The aim of our study was to compare the proprioception of patients with anterior knee pain to a normal population and to compare the activity of quadriceps and hamstrings using electromyography (EMG) in the 2 groups.

Methods: Patients and controls between the ages 11–25 yrs were recruited into the study. The proprioception (stability index) of the patients and controls was tested using the Biodex stability system. This computerised system tests the ability of a person to balance his/her own body on a platform that moves in various directions. Surface EMG was recorded from the quadriceps and hamstrings during this test. EMG was also recorded as the patients and controls stepped onto a 20cm step. EMG activity was normalised to levels elicited during maximal isometric contractions.

Results: 18 patients and 27 controls were recruited.

We found no significant difference between the groups in the EMG intensity of vastus lateralis relative to biceps femoris, or vastus medialis relative to vastus lateralis, during the balance test or during the step up task (Mann Whitney U test all p> 0.05). We did not find any difference in the proprioceptive abilities of the two groups

Conclusion: We found no significant difference between the groups in the intensity of muscle contraction of the hamstrings relative to the quadriceps, i.e. no evidence for an imbalance in the patients. However the temporal relation between the two needs further investigation.
